Italian

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/fatˈt͡ʃet.ta/
  • Rhymes: -etta
  • Hyphenation: fac‧cét‧ta

Etymology 1

Borrowed from French facette. By surface analysis, faccia (face) + -etta (diminutive suffix).

Noun

faccetta f (plural faccette)

  1. facet (any one of the flat surfaces cut into a gem)
Descendants
  • Ottoman Turkish: فاچته (façeta)
